This position is accountable for soliciting, qualifying and converting Social, Residential, Non-Residential and Offsite segment booking business through both an established base of key accounts, key prospects as well as other new accounts. To anticipate and exceed guests' expectations and needs in planning and executing each event while ensuring the best return value for the hotel. Additionally, this position is active in the execution of the departmental marketing plan through participation in both the planning and hosting of sales activities.
Candidate Profile
- High School Diploma or Hospitality Management Degree
- Minimum of 2 years of experience in hotel catering & planning or related F&B industry.
Core Work Activities
- Solicit business through execution of actions outlined in the departmental marketing plan as well as solicitation practices.
- Solicit existing & new account base to generate additional bookings.
- Source for venues to engage hotel as official caterer and actively promote these venues to our guests.
- Create packages to help promote awareness in order to gain more market share.
- Prompt response (within 24 hours) to all forms of inquiries in an effort to capture additional market share.
- Solicit from and confirm with clients all information pertaining to the event they are planning and organize information for accurate handover to Service Manager once the account goes definite.
- Negotiate prices, prepare accurate quotes and then confirm by written contracts.
- Compulsory site inspection on venues for events including back & front of the venues.
- Upon turnover of a booking, coordinate and follow up with Chef, Stewarding & Banquet and other departments to ensure smooth delivery of hotel's promised services.
- Organize and disseminate information to all departments through e-mails, memos, banquet event orders in a professional and timely manner.
- Liaise with Chef for developing and revising menus and overall costing.
- Collect 1st Deposit after signed contract. Adhere to schedule listed in contract.
- Active enrolment of members by promoting the benefits.
- Participate in Wedding Show and Adhoc Catering Sales Initiative projects.
- Actively compile competitive intelligence information.
- Initiate billing procedures, ensuring client credibility and that deposit and/or credit applications are received with adequate information and within an acceptable time frame.
- Submission of required reports by department in a timely manner.
- Compliance to Hotel's standards at all times.
- Active participation in Departmental meetings, team building efforts and other like activities.
- Mandatory attendance in appropriate Catering & Events training.
- Maintain high quality of service standards required by the hotel and by the company.
- All other reasonable requests that are made by Director of Sales.
